Position Sizing Calculator (Step-by-Step)
Step 1: Define your risk
Account: $10,000
Risk: 2% = $200
Step 2: Identify entry and stop-loss
Entry: $50,000 BTC
Stop-loss: $48,500 (support level)
Distance to stop: $50,000 - $48,500 = $1,500
Step 3: Calculate position size
Position size = $200 / $1,500 = 0.133 BTC
Dollar value: 0.133 × $50,000 = $6,650
Step 4: Verify
If stop hits: 0.133 BTC × $1,500 loss = $200 ✅
This is exactly 2% of your $10,000 account
Adjusting for Volatility
Problem: A 2% stop on Bitcoin might be $1,000, but on a volatile altcoin it might be $5 (coin is $100, needs 5% stop due to volatility).
Solution: Use ATR (Average True Range) for dynamic stops
ATR-based position sizing:
Measure ATR (14-period average volatility) → e.g., $2,000 for BTC
Set stop at 1.5× ATR → $3,000 below entry
Calculate position size: $200 / $3,000 = 0.067 BTC
Result: Your stop is wide enough to avoid normal volatility, but you're still risking only 2%.
Fixed Percentage vs Kelly Criterion
Fixed Percentage (Conservative)
Method: Risk the same % every trade (e.g., 2%)
Pros:
✅ Simple to calculate
✅ Conservative (protects against losing streaks)
✅ Compounding (risk grows with account)
Cons:
❌ Slower growth than optimal
❌ Doesn't account for win rate or reward-to-risk
Kelly Criterion (Aggressive)
Method: Risk a % based on your edge (win rate × reward-to-risk)
Problem: Full Kelly is too aggressive (40% risk per trade = fast blowup)
Solution: Half Kelly or Quarter Kelly
Full Kelly: 40% (insane)
Half Kelly: 20% (still risky)
Quarter Kelly: 10% (more reasonable, but still aggressive)
Which Should You Use?
Beginner/Intermediate traders:
Use fixed 1-2% (simple, safe, proven)
Focus on strategy and psychology first
Advanced traders:
Use Quarter Kelly IF you have 100+ trades of data (know your win rate, avg win/loss)
Even pros rarely go above 5% per trade
Key insight: Kelly assumes perfect knowledge of your edge. Most retail traders overestimate their win rate (think they have 60%, actually have 45%) → Kelly blows them up.
Portfolio Diversification: Beyond Bitcoin
Why Diversify?
Goal: Reduce portfolio volatility by holding uncorrelated assets.
Example:
100% Bitcoin: If BTC drops 30%, your portfolio drops 30%
50% Bitcoin, 50% Stablecoins: If BTC drops 30%, your portfolio drops 15%
Trade-off: Diversification reduces risk, but also reduces upside (stablecoins don't pump).
The Correlation Problem
Correlation = how closely two assets move together
Correlation = 1.0: Assets move perfectly together (100% correlated)
Correlation = 0.0: Assets move independently (no correlation)
Correlation = -1.0: Assets move in opposite directions (negative correlation)
Crypto reality:
Bitcoin vs Ethereum: 0.85-0.95 correlation (move together 85-95% of the time)
Bitcoin vs most altcoins: 0.70-0.90 correlation
Bitcoin vs stablecoins: 0.0 correlation (stablecoins don't move)
Bitcoin vs stocks: 0.30-0.50 correlation (somewhat independent)
Key insight: Holding 5 altcoins is NOT diversification - they all crash when Bitcoin crashes.
